java - 使用 Java 在 Android 中单击时更改 TextView 的背景颜色

标签 java android

在我的 Android 应用程序中,我的类别标题如图所示。当我单击标题时,下面的内容将根据类别标题进行更改。同时,标题的背景颜色应更改,但其他标题背景颜色应保持不变。如何使用 Java 在 Android Studio 中执行此操作?

enter image description here

最佳答案

您可以像这样更改 TextView 的背景颜色:

yourTextViewTitle.setOnClickListener(new View.OnClickListener() {
                @Override
                public void onClick(View view) {
                    yourContentTextView.setBackgroundColor(getResources()
                            .getColor(R.color.yourColor));
                }
            });

关于java - 使用 Java 在 Android 中单击时更改 TextView 的背景颜色,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/58538374/

相关文章:

java - 使用断言的一些(反)模式(Java 和其他)

Android Studio 3.0 - 警告alarmManager可能会产生NullPointerException

android - Gradle 可以使用已编译的 Android APK 作为依赖项吗?

android - 如何在 Android 中获取像素颜色

java - react-native .58.1 无法构建 Android 版本

java - android studio 上的错误 :Plugin with id 'kotlin-android' not found.

java - 如何为 libgdx 中的按钮添加绘图功能?

java - Thread.Sleep() 卡住

java - 将 Gradle 项目导入 IntelliJ IDEA 时如何避免重复库

java - 尝试运行两个双 for 循环